Commercial Lot Clearing in Marietta, GA
Commercial lot clearing services involve the removal of trees, brush, debris, and other obstacles from a property to prepare it for development, construction, or landscaping projects. These services typically cover a variety of projects, including site preparation for new buildings, parking lots, recreational facilities, or other commercial developments. Property owners often seek this service to create a clean, level space that meets zoning requirements and ensures safe access for construction equipment and future use.
Before requesting lot clearing, property owners should understand the scope of work needed, including the size of the area, types of vegetation or debris to be removed, and any specific site conditions that could impact the process. It’s also important to consider permits or regulations that may apply to land clearing activities in the area. Clarifying these details can help ensure the project proceeds smoothly and aligns with the intended use of the property.

Commercial Lot Clearing Questions
What types of commercial lots are suitable for clearing? Commercial lot clearing services can handle a variety of properties, including vacant land, sites with overgrown vegetation, and areas requiring debris removal to prepare for development.
What equipment is used during lot clearing? Heavy machinery such as bulldozers, excavators, and skid steers are commonly used to efficiently remove trees, stumps, brush, and other obstacles on commercial properties.
Are there any permits needed for lot clearing? Permit requirements vary by location; it is recommended to check local regulations before beginning clearing projects to ensure compliance.
What should property owners consider before clearing a lot? It is important to evaluate the lot's topography, drainage, and any underground utilities to plan the clearing process effectively and avoid potential issues.
